Magma Vase

About the Item

Hand blown glass vase, monumental size. Gold Ruby Red glass, almost black in massif. Smooth on surface. Original. Organic shape. Freehand shaped. Heavy solid glass. This piece is part of collection of sculptural glass objects, vases and bowls. Molten glass naturally flows down and forms itself into soft rounded shapes. It is in fact a red hot liquid similar to magma. As well as magma molten glass changes its color after cooling down. Glass shapes of the collection refer to the natural phenomenon when hot and liquid magma turns solid state. The vessels of this collection are hand modeled, no forms are used in the process of creation. The method generates vessels, mostly vases and objects of soft organic shaping. The surface “liquid” structure has a distinctive relief that encourages physical contact.

  • Pair Of Moser Vases
    By Moser
    Located in New Orleans, LA
    This captivating pair of Moser vases exemplifies the beauty of Bohemian art glass. Standing over a foot in height and showcasing a rare deep amethyst hue, the glasswork features an intricately gilded band and remains exceptional in both quality and artistry. Encouraged by the Austro-Hungarian governments, Ludvik Moser quickly excelled as a glass artist while completing an apprenticeship under accomplished artist O.J. Mattoni. Through working with the Health Spa at Carlsbad, producing and decorating glassware to hold healing waters found at the spa, Moser quickly acquired a following and demand for his work. By 1857, Moser was able to open his shop full of bright, glistening glass creations. Moser quickly acquired nobility as his clientele and began displaying his work at exhibitions around the world. Some of his well-known patrons include Queen Elizabeth II of Great Britain, King Faisal of Saudi Arabia, Pope Pius XI and King Farouk of Egypt...
